How they compare
Togo currently reports 8.2% against 8.1% in Dominican Republic,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 7 times across 17 shared years of data; in 2007 it was Dominican Republic ahead.
Dominican Republic ranks 87th and Togo ranks 86th of 187 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Dominican Republic averaged higher in 2 and Togo in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Dominican Republic | Togo |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 8.9% | 5.3% | 3.6% | Dominican Republic |
| 2010s | 7.9% | 6.8% | 1.1% | Dominican Republic |
| 2020s | 8.0% | 8.0% | 0.0% | Togo |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Tax revenue on goods and services (including sales taxes, value added taxes and excise duties) divided by gross domestic product, expressed as a percentage.
